The little ghost who gifted Coltrane, Parker, Getz, Coleman, and Rollins
Antoine-Joseph Sax was born on this day in 1814, in Dinant (Netherlands, today Belgium) to Charles-Joseph Sax, and Marie-Joseph Masson, both instrument designers of traditional instruments. Adolphe, as he was called, began making his own instruments, entering two flutes and a clarinet into a competition by the age of 15. Subsequently he studied both instruments,…

Prince Igor, opera by Alexander Borodin
Composed and written by Alexander Borodin (1833-1887), adapted from the ancient Russian epic The Lady of Igor’s Host, the opera was completed posthumously by Nikolai Rimsky-Korsakov and Alexander Glazunov, and premiered on November 4 1890, at the Mariinsky Theatre, Saint Petersburg.
